THE THREE LEGGED STOOL

The forefathers of this great nation became aware that wilderness, natural resources and open spaces are finite. They set in motion strategies to set aside National Parks and wilderness areas to preserve lands that are to remain much the same as they were when their forefathers arrived from the 'Old World'. Over the years they also crafted something called Wise Use and not Abuse of OUR Natural Resources- a very wise move.

This conservation movement was so well received that it was incorporated into our public school system in grades k-12 and beyond. Along with the conservation movement it was also taught that individuals have the means to  control their destiny living in a Republic - also a very wise move.

Our federal, state, and local government regulatory agencies gradually evolved into a system that can be envisioned as a "three legged stool."

One leg of the stool was a government agency charged with the management of the natural environment with the mission of "Wise Use and not Abuse of OUR Natural Resources".

The second leg of the stool was the extractive industries such as timber, mining, public recreation. There mission was to "Extract resources to create commerce and jobs and make available recreational opportunities."

The third leg of the stool was a police function, the environmentalists of society, keeping the bureaucrats on mission as they dealt with extractive industries.

The timber industry (a sawmill or whatever) came to the managing government agency (The Forest Service in this case) and requested permission to harvest 'n' board feet of timber.

The environmentalist component forced the Forest Service not to allow extractive industries to be heavy handed by not taking into consideration the needs of the environment.

The system, while clumsy, worked pretty well. It saw to it that OUR natural resources on public lands were available to create products for domestic and foreign use and at the same time not unduly stress the environment - following the mission concept of Wise Use and not Abuse of OUR Natural Resources.
